QuantumAnnealingParams ¶
Bases: BaseModel
Parameters for quantum annealing sampling on physical quantum processors (QPUs).
These parameters control the quantum annealing process on hardware devices like D-Wave quantum annealers, specifying how the annealing is performed, how many samples to collect, and various hardware-specific settings that affect solution quality and runtime.
Attributes:
Name | Type | Description |
---|---|---|
anneal_offsets |
list[float] | None
|
Per-qubit time offsets for the annealing path in normalized annealing time units. List of floats with length equal to the number of qubits. Default is None. |
anneal_schedule |
list[tuple[float, float]] | None
|
Custom schedule for the annealing process as a list of (time, s) pairs. Time is in normalized units [0, 1] and s is the annealing parameter [0, 1]. Default is None. |
annealing_time |
float | None
|
Duration of the annealing process in microseconds. Must be within the range supported by the QPU hardware. Default is None. |
auto_scale |
bool | None
|
Whether to automatically normalize the problem energy range to use the full range of h and J values supported by the hardware. Default is None. |
fast_anneal |
bool
|
Use accelerated annealing protocol for shorter annealing times. Default is False. |
flux_biases |
list[float] | None
|
Custom flux bias offsets for each qubit in units of Φ₀ (flux quantum). List length must equal the number of qubits. Default is None. |
flux_drift_compensation |
bool
|
Whether to compensate for drift in qubit flux over time using real-time calibration data. Default is True. |
h_gain_schedule |
list[tuple[float, float]] | None
|
Schedule for h-gain during annealing as a list of (time, gain) pairs. Time is in normalized units [0, 1]. Default is None. |
initial_state |
list[int] | None
|
Starting state for the annealing process. List of {-1, +1} values with length equal to the number of qubits. Default is None. |
max_answers |
int | None
|
Maximum number of unique answer states to return. Must be ≤ num_reads. Default is None. |
num_reads |
int
|
Number of annealing cycles to perform. Must be positive integer. Default is 1. |
programming_thermalization |
float | None
|
Wait time after programming the QPU in microseconds to allow the system to thermalize. Default is None. |
readout_thermalization |
float | None
|
Wait time after each anneal before reading results in microseconds. Default is None. |
reduce_intersample_correlation |
bool
|
Whether to add delay between samples to reduce correlation between consecutive measurements. Default is False. |
reinitialize_state |
bool | None
|
Whether to reset to a new initial state between reads to reduce correlation. Default is None. |
